Commit Graph

46 Commits

Author SHA1 Message Date
Jakub Sokołowski f2a1e2d08b
bump version to 0.3.1
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2021-09-29 17:30:11 +02:00
Jakub Sokołowski f8b6691605
fix "Unable to load PFX certificate" error
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2021-09-29 17:30:10 +02:00
Jakub Sokołowski 54c58f594f
package.json: upgrade elasticsearch to 16.7.2
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2021-09-29 17:15:21 +02:00
Jakub Sokołowski 2fb0348198
bump version to 0.3.0
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-07-27 12:14:09 +02:00
Jakub Sokołowski fb299dd8f6
refactor by separating into methods
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-07-27 12:13:43 +02:00
Jakub Sokołowski 49f996c055
refactor to use async/await
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-07-27 11:55:05 +02:00
Jakub Sokołowski 0ad6746329
upgrade jquery to 3.5.0
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-04-30 09:37:16 +02:00
Jakub Sokołowski a1c3e2b48e
bump version: 0.2.0 > 0.2.1
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-01-04 15:47:50 +01:00
Jakub Sokołowski d9ed4581c0
upgrade elasticsearch library, fix mapping setting
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2020-01-04 15:41:11 +01:00
Jakub Sokołowski 5af177481a
update README to account for new helpers
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2019-01-14 14:42:41 +01:00
Jakub Sokołowski c34625581e
splify adding jquery libraries to resulting files
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2019-01-12 13:37:23 +01:00
Jakub Sokołowski 09fcf6f51b
include necessary jquery-ui
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2019-01-11 17:22:56 +01:00
Jakub Sokołowski ebe1732282
update version to 0.2.0 after adding helpers
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2019-01-11 17:16:19 +01:00
Jakub Sokołowski d664ec2c90
fix syntax error in script
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2019-01-11 17:13:28 +01:00
Jakub Sokołowski c9a3402d2e
add helpers for configuring and using elasticsearch
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2019-01-11 16:34:46 +01:00
Jakub Sokołowski 05289d0d8d
ignore yarn.lock
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2019-01-10 13:02:16 +01:00
Jakub Sokołowski 51429ac1a6
addn logs indicating which index is being updated
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2019-01-07 12:04:30 +01:00
Jakub Sokołowski 70c55839ff
rename raw field to content
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-12-03 19:11:32 +01:00
Jakub Sokołowski b2c8bc9fc3
add use of edge_ngram filter to match partial words
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-12-03 19:01:28 +01:00
Jakub Sokołowski e4d4533d43
treat tags and categories as keywords and use english analyzer for title
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-12-03 14:27:53 +01:00
Jakub Sokołowski fd05befcf8
remove suggest field
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-12-03 14:06:49 +01:00
Jakub Sokołowski 433b7d696e
add separate usage section
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-12-03 13:58:10 +01:00
Jakub Sokołowski bae74e12e2
fix name of option from --flush to --delete
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-12-03 13:56:57 +01:00
Jakub Sokołowski e0f18860a2
change title to a keyword field, add suggest field
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-12-03 13:45:38 +01:00
Jakub Sokołowski 74ea28ecb2
formatting
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-12-03 13:36:01 +01:00
Jakub Sokołowski a7f2284416
add install section
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-12-03 13:35:42 +01:00
Jakub Sokołowski 0b3b612a51
add basic README
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-12-03 13:34:53 +01:00
Jakub Sokołowski 74958f457a
add handling od deleting of index
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-12-03 13:31:03 +01:00
Jakub Sokołowski 6409374035
add handling of the --dry-run option
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-12-03 13:27:45 +01:00
Jakub Sokołowski 3c5928c8c0
add index_options: docs for raw field and comments explaining
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-12-03 12:49:23 +01:00
Jakub Sokołowski 9b957aecb5
simplify setting the analyzer for raw field
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-12-03 12:32:29 +01:00
Jakub Sokołowski b58ffd8c19
add mapping of raw field with english analyzer
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-12-03 12:22:52 +01:00
Jakub Sokołowski 76f7e27468
extract to a separate function reducing tags and categories
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-12-03 11:37:12 +01:00
Jakub Sokołowski f32df64777
move bulk error handler to separate function, re-add dates
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-12-03 11:20:31 +01:00
Jakub Sokołowski 80251bbbd2
add some error handling, needs improvement
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-11-30 17:47:46 +01:00
Jakub Sokołowski 544584acee
successful batch upload
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-11-30 17:37:37 +01:00
Jakub Sokołowski 7165a0cf04
add batch uploading to ElasticSearch
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-11-30 17:25:04 +01:00
Jakub Sokołowski d31c77a2fa
shorten env variables, load hexo docs
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-11-30 16:43:13 +01:00
Jakub Sokołowski 8c45071937
cleanup of the codebase
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-11-30 16:36:04 +01:00
Jakub Sokołowski 07f2d83faf
add basic command for hexo that just checks connection
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-11-30 16:26:44 +01:00
Jakub Sokołowski 328328ee2d
fix version
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-11-30 15:54:27 +01:00
Jakub Sokołowski 4702e36fcd
install elasticsearch library as dependency
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-11-30 15:40:07 +01:00
Jakub Sokołowski a809f024f6
add .gitignore
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-11-30 15:39:59 +01:00
Jakub Sokołowski 3feb2f8466
add MIT license
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-11-30 15:37:03 +01:00
Jakub Sokołowski 484040335d
add basic package.json
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-11-30 15:36:39 +01:00
Jakub Sokołowski 279b92af12
empty commit
Signed-off-by: Jakub Sokołowski <jakub@status.im>
2018-11-30 15:36:20 +01:00